City summary

What the indexed records say

Safford has 1 published ZIP profile across Graham County. The indexed median is 188 PPM, compared with 241 PPM across Arizona.

Among the 133 Arizonacities with an indexed median, Safford ranks #118from highest to lowest. Across all 285 state ZIP profiles, available estimates run from 66.4to 1250 PPM.

Because only one ZIP is represented, the city median and range are the same local estimate. It should not be read as multiple independent samples across the community.

Questions people ask

About water in Safford

Is the water hard?

The indexed city median is 188 PPM. Open the ZIP report to verify the distance and confidence behind that estimate.

Is the tap water safe?

Compliance history is utility-wide and cannot guarantee conditions at every tap. Check current notices and test when address-specific evidence is needed.

Do I need treatment?

Choose treatment only after confirming the problem at the property. A softener targets hardness; contaminant treatment requires a matching, verified performance claim.
